Career Firsts Boost Raiders to Win

ORANGE CITY, Iowa – Two Raiders scored their first career goals, and head coach Vitor Pereira notched his first head coaching win as Northwestern shut out William Penn (Iowa) 2-0.

The first half of the match between the Red Raiders and the Statesmen was marked by a strong offensive showing from the latter, who took multiple shots early in the game. Lilly Cote was particularly active, with shots in the 6th, 14th, 28th, and 43rd minutes, though none found the back of the net. Bailey Bynum was effective in goal for the Raiders, making key saves, including one against Madison Soratos in the 11th minute. Despite William Penn's frequent attempts, the Raiders capitalized on a late opportunity when Mya Cole scored on a free kick in the last minute of the half, marking her first goal of the season and giving Northwestern a 1-0 lead after 45 minutes.

The Raiders extended their lead early in the second half as Aliza Edwards pushed the ball on a breakaway and found Olivia Regnerus to her left, with Regnerus finishing the scoring opportunity. The Statesmen attempted to respond with a shot by Elycia Cooley in the 51st minute but were thwarted by a save from Bynum. Northwestern became the aggressor in the waning minutes, keeping possession and playing firm defense to complete the shutout.

MATCH NOTES
  • Head coach Vitor Pereira collected his first career head coaching win.
  • Mya Cole and Olivia Regnerus both scored their first career goals.
  • Regnerus was aggressive offensively, attempting four shots on goal.
  • Bailey Bynum posted a shutout in goal, picking up four stops.
  • Aliza Edwards dished out her first assist of the season.
